Output 52c8bb89906ab373c0f823308db43ef25360840520e2e621ee318651c6b1bdba:5

value
72081461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b6be31def4ad16051de065ed7040574bdc8a96 OP_EQUAL
address
3HSF4jwnyspsRUmvaGFcBb95D85yH8peT7
transaction
52c8bb89906ab373c0f823308db43ef25360840520e2e621ee318651c6b1bdba
spent
true